Чтение онлайн

ЖАНРЫ

Бизнес-процессы. Моделирование, внедрение, управление
Шрифт:

Рис. 4.6.9. Использование стрелок типа «Связь предшествования»

Стрелки типа «Связь предшествования» желательно именовать, указывая:

• название документа в именительном падеже;

• описание результата выполнения операции в терминах события.

Стрелки типа «Поток объектов» показывают движение объектов между операциями процесса. Под объектами понимаются любые объекты из справочника «Объекты

деятельности системы Business Studio». В первую очередь это бумажные/электронные документы и информация. Стрелки «Поток объектов» используются там, где невозможно (нецелесообразно) использовать стрелки «Связь предшествования», например:

• при использовании блока «Решение»;

• при описании межпроцессного взаимодействия при помощи информационного потока с использованием междиаграммных ссылок.

Каждая именованная стрелка – объект базы и хранится в справочнике стрелок. К именованным стрелкам можно привязывать объекты из справочника «Объекты деятельности» (например, бумажные или электронные документы). К неименованным стрелкам привязать объекты невозможно.

На рис. 4.6.10 показаны правильные и неправильные варианты применения стрелок на схеме процесса.

Рис. 4.6.10. Использование стрелок типа «Поток объектов»

Стрелки должны быть привязаны к операциям. Наличие стрелок, не привязанных к операциям (либо междиаграммным ссылкам), на схеме процесса не допускается.

Стрелки необходимо обязательно именовать, но нельзя использовать короткие, абстрактные названия типа «Договор», «Письмо», «Информация». Они должны быть подробными, конкретными и содержать наименование или отражать суть тех документов/информации, которые используются в рамках моделируемого процесса.

Стрелки типа «Поток объектов» можно именовать, указывая название документа (формулировку информационного потока) в именительном падеже.

Объекты типа «Событие» используются на схеме процесса для отображения событий. События бывают инициирующими процесс (одно или более), промежуточными (одно или более), завершающими процесс (одно или более).

Промежуточные события можно использовать, когда временная последовательность выполнения операций процесса прерывается на неопределенное время.

Если по ходу моделирования возникает промежуточное событие, то рекомендуется разделить процесс на несколько подпроцессов.

На рис. 4.6.11 показаны правильные и неправильные варианты применения на схеме объектов типа «Событие».

Рис. 4.6.11. Использование событий

Блок «Решение» используется на схемах процессов в качестве логического оператора (gateway). Обратите внимание, что «Решение» в Business Studio обладает всеми атрибутами класса «Процесс», но не может быть декомпозировано на следующий уровень.

Блок «Решение» именуется при помощи существительного. Примеры:

• «Проверка принятого решения»;

• «Проверка применимости условий типового предложения»;

• «Сравнение величины запрашиваемой скидки с возможной»;

• «Определение соответствия классификатору…».

На рис. 4.6.12 показаны правильные и неправильные варианты применения на схеме процесса блока «Решение».

Рис. 4.6.12.

Использование блока «Решение»

Блок «Решение» необходимо использовать на схеме процесса при возникновении ситуации, требующей применения оператора исключающего логического «ИЛИ» (рис. 4.6.12, ситуация 1). В случае применения блока «Решение» необходимо дополнительно использовать стрелку «Поток объектов» для описания информационного потока между операциями процесса (если он существует). Ситуация 2 некорректна в части именования блока «Решение» и стрелок. Ситуация 3 некорректна, так как требовалось применение блока «Решение».

Для упрощения графической схемы в Business Studio [100] блок «Решение» не используется при возникновении ситуации, требующей применения оператора исключающего логического «ИЛИ» при объединении двух веток процесса (ситуация 4), а также оператора «И» (ситуация 5).

Для моделирования межпроцессного взаимодействия в Business Studio используют междиаграммные ссылки.

К ним могут быть привязаны как стрелки типа «Поток объектов», так и стрелки «Связь предшествования».

100

В других нотациях это не так.

На рис. 4.6.13 показаны правильные и неправильные варианты применения на схеме процесса междиаграммных ссылок.

Рис. 4.6.13. Использование междиаграммных ссылок

Если по смыслу модели нужно указать, что процессы обмениваются информацией/документами, то к междиаграммной ссылке привязывается стрелка типа «Поток объектов». Если следует указать, что процессы выполняются последовательно, то к междиаграммной ссылке привязывается стрелка типа «Связь предшествования».

Создавая междиаграммную ссылку, важно помнить, что соответствующая ссылка и стрелка появятся на той схеме процесса, на которую указывает ссылка.

Взаимодействие между процессами в рамках одной процессной ветки может быть показано при помощи механизма миграции стрелок с одного уровня модели на другой. Поясню. На схеме верхнего уровня один процесс связан с другим некоторым информационным потоком. При декомпозиции этих процессов на уровень вниз на схеме первого появится исходящая стрелка, а на схеме второго – входящая. В данном случае междиаграммная ссылка не используется. Однако если процессы находятся в разных процессных ветках, то использование междиаграммных ссылок при моделировании целесообразно и удобно.

Схема процесса в нотации «Процедура» при кажущейся простоте весьма информативна и удобна для описания. Можно сформулировать следующие преимущества этой нотации (в случае ее использования в Business Studio):

• представлен минимально необходимый набор графических элементов для описания процессов типа Work Flow (поток работ);

• быстрота создания графических схем для целей регламентации;

• возможность повышения информативности схем процессов за счет гибкого использования событий и именованных стрелок (одновременно с возможностью привязки документов к стрелкам и последующей выгрузки информации в регламентирующие документы);

Поделиться с друзьями: